Setup Sonarqube with Docker (2)

Setup Jenkins on the Docker and Link to Gihub and Sonarqube container

I. Pull image and run Jenkins on the docker

  • docker run -d -p 1500:8080 --name jenkins jenkins/jenkins:lts
    • I set the host port to 1500 to avoid conflictions because 8080 is used a lot in other applications
    • Put :lts to use Long Term Support version

II. Setup Jenkins

  • To login as admin it requires initial admin password
    • Enter the docker image docker exec -it jenkins /bin/bash
    • Check the initial admin password inside the image using tail tail /var/jenkins_home/secrets/initialAdminPassword

III. SSH Key for Github

  • Generate SSH Key ssh-keygen -t rsa -f github-jenkins

  • Copy private key and paste on Jenkins pbcopy < github-jenkins

  • Copy public key and past on Github

    pbcopy < github-jenkins.pub

IV. Connect Jenkins to Sonarqube

1
docker run -d -p 1500:8080 --name jenkins --link sonarqube jenkins

5. Create a jenkins job to use SonarQube

1
clean install org.sonarsource.scanner.maven:sonar-maven-plugin:sonar -Dsonar.host.url=http://sonarqube:9000
  • You should set Maven version on jenkins plugin
    • Enter Manage Jenkins
    • Enter Global Tool Configuration
    • Add Maven
